Antoninianus (Coin) Portraying Emperor Gordian III

240-241

Roman, minted in Rome

Roman Empire

The front (obverse) of this coin portrays the bust of emperor Gordian III, facing right. The back (reverse) depicts Concordia, seated, holding a patera (dish) and double cornucopia.

Silver
